It is but there is little point. If your car has been imported within the last five years then it wasnt stolen. BIMTA arent able to confirm auction grades, only the odometer reading with their cheaper (better value, why waste money on a 'certificate, when a mileage check confirms that the car was sold legitimately at auction?) 'mileage check' service.

The 'full' certificate reassures you that the car wasnt stolen. The cheaper mileage confirmation certifiicate provides that assurance too, because the odometer check comes from auction records. Its not to be confused with an HPI check and it cant provide details of auction grade or repair history. I have little time for BIMTA but in some circumstances their mileage check can provide some piece of mind (or a nasty surprise).
